Maarten Klein

Twee in één: een doodgewaande fascist en een leraar Duits-Engels
Over De verwondering (1962) van Hugo Claus

Abstract -- In 1962, Hugo Claus’s De verwondering appeared. Many critics at that time considered this novel to be ‘a masterpiece’. Anne Wadman, however, confessed that he did not understand the novel and that he became jealous of all of those critics who seemingly understood Claus’s work so much better than he did. In this article, I will show that the contemporary critics whom Wadman was so jealous of, did not understand De verwondering any better than he did, because they failed to notice one of the novel’s hidden themes. Only very close reading reveals, that the main character Victor-Denijs de Rijckel must be identified with Crabbe, a fascist leader and East Frontfighter. Many text fragments cannot be explained without the knowledge that De Rijckel and Crabbe are one and the same person.
